DEV Community

Programming

The magic behind computers. 💻 🪄

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Read Directory Contents With Zig

Read Directory Contents With Zig

1
Comments
3 min read
React Unmasked: Episode 1 - The Anatomy of a React App

React Unmasked: Episode 1 - The Anatomy of a React App

1
Comments 1
5 min read
Code Smell 271 - The Hollywood Principle

Code Smell 271 - The Hollywood Principle

4
Comments
10 min read
Code Smell 273 - Overengineering

Code Smell 273 - Overengineering

9
Comments 1
11 min read
Introduction to React Basics and Next.js

Introduction to React Basics and Next.js

1
Comments
6 min read
Modern JavaScript Features: What’s New in ES2023

Modern JavaScript Features: What’s New in ES2023

Comments
4 min read
How to Build Your Online Presence as a Developer

How to Build Your Online Presence as a Developer

398
Comments 64
9 min read
Challenges of Code Review: How to Be Efficient and Constructive

Challenges of Code Review: How to Be Efficient and Constructive

8
Comments 2
2 min read
Coding exercise: database migration tool in nodejs

Coding exercise: database migration tool in nodejs

2
Comments
6 min read
Laravel SoftDelete: Avoiding the Unique Constraint Problem

Laravel SoftDelete: Avoiding the Unique Constraint Problem

5
Comments
5 min read
OpenAI's o1 Model: What You Need to Know

OpenAI's o1 Model: What You Need to Know

Comments
3 min read
Optimizing Web Performance: Best Practices and Techniques

Optimizing Web Performance: Best Practices and Techniques

Comments
4 min read
How does the internet work? Part 1

How does the internet work? Part 1

15
Comments 3
24 min read
New Vulnerability Scanner (Must Try)

New Vulnerability Scanner (Must Try)

6
Comments
1 min read
Leveraging JavaScript's Set and Map for an Efficient Content Management System

Leveraging JavaScript's Set and Map for an Efficient Content Management System

Comments
3 min read
App developers, where do you find inspiration for your next app ideas?💡

App developers, where do you find inspiration for your next app ideas?💡

2
Comments 5
1 min read
Mastering Linux: A Collection of Hands-On Programming Labs 🐧

Mastering Linux: A Collection of Hands-On Programming Labs 🐧

1
Comments
3 min read
Podman - Interactive Labs

Podman - Interactive Labs

14
Comments 1
1 min read
Challenges and Commitment: My 127-Day Journey to Becoming a Developer

Challenges and Commitment: My 127-Day Journey to Becoming a Developer

3
Comments 4
3 min read
Dive into the Essentials of C Programming with This Comprehensive Guide 🚀

Dive into the Essentials of C Programming with This Comprehensive Guide 🚀

Comments
3 min read
The Journey from Developer to Senior Engineer: More Than Just Code

The Journey from Developer to Senior Engineer: More Than Just Code

22
Comments 4
2 min read
Comprendiendo la copia profunda en JavaScript

Comprendiendo la copia profunda en JavaScript

Comments 2
2 min read
Intro to Wireframes

Intro to Wireframes

Comments
2 min read
Master How Doubly Linked List is implemented in JavaScript

Master How Doubly Linked List is implemented in JavaScript

5
Comments
6 min read
11 Best AI Chat Tools for Developers in 2024

11 Best AI Chat Tools for Developers in 2024

59
Comments 13
14 min read
Top 5 Production-Ready Open Source AI Libraries for Engineering Teams

Top 5 Production-Ready Open Source AI Libraries for Engineering Teams

59
Comments
9 min read
How to Mock GraphQL API Responses 10x Faster

How to Mock GraphQL API Responses 10x Faster

42
Comments 1
10 min read
MERGE IN SQL

MERGE IN SQL

6
Comments 2
3 min read
Understanding JavaScript Hoisting

Understanding JavaScript Hoisting

Comments
2 min read
Switch between AWS accounts in your CLI like never before!

Switch between AWS accounts in your CLI like never before!

6
Comments 1
6 min read
How to Integrate Meilisearch with Node.js

How to Integrate Meilisearch with Node.js

Comments
2 min read
How to Quickly and Seamlessly Deploy Your Website Online

How to Quickly and Seamlessly Deploy Your Website Online

Comments
7 min read
6 Essential JavaScript Object Static Methods

6 Essential JavaScript Object Static Methods

1
Comments
2 min read
Slices in Go: Grow Big or Go Home

Slices in Go: Grow Big or Go Home

8
Comments 1
6 min read
backend hosting

backend hosting

Comments
1 min read
Understanding Runtimes: From C to Modern Languages

Understanding Runtimes: From C to Modern Languages

3
Comments
4 min read
Picking Numbers - HakerRank Solution - Javascript

Picking Numbers - HakerRank Solution - Javascript

Comments
1 min read
How to Implement Real-Time Communication in .NET 8 Minimal APIs Using SignalR: A Step-by-Step Guide

How to Implement Real-Time Communication in .NET 8 Minimal APIs Using SignalR: A Step-by-Step Guide

18
Comments 6
5 min read
HELP!!!

HELP!!!

Comments 1
1 min read
This New AI Tool (FREE) Could Put Claude & v0.dev in the Dust – Here’s Why

This New AI Tool (FREE) Could Put Claude & v0.dev in the Dust – Here’s Why

10
Comments 1
4 min read
Nmap Subnet Scanning Tutorial: Network Reconnaissance for Beginners

Nmap Subnet Scanning Tutorial: Network Reconnaissance for Beginners

Comments
2 min read
A Better Way to Handle Entity Identification in .NET with Strongly Typed IDs

A Better Way to Handle Entity Identification in .NET with Strongly Typed IDs

3
Comments
8 min read
Parsing in Oracle SQL | Hard parsing | soft parsing.

Parsing in Oracle SQL | Hard parsing | soft parsing.

9
Comments
3 min read
Qualities of a Senior PHP Engineer

Qualities of a Senior PHP Engineer

6
Comments 1
4 min read
In Theory: Self-Correcting Software

In Theory: Self-Correcting Software

Comments
2 min read
Mastering Web Development: A Comprehensive Collection of Free Online Tutorials

Mastering Web Development: A Comprehensive Collection of Free Online Tutorials

Comments
3 min read
Algo:: Tree Sum Should Match the Target

Algo:: Tree Sum Should Match the Target

8
Comments
1 min read
Cyber Security Essentials: 7 Captivating Cybersecurity Labs to Sharpen Your Skills

Cyber Security Essentials: 7 Captivating Cybersecurity Labs to Sharpen Your Skills

Comments
2 min read
Day 3:From Strings to Numbers: Demystifying JavaScript Type Conversions

Day 3:From Strings to Numbers: Demystifying JavaScript Type Conversions

Comments
2 min read
Top 100 Linux Troubleshooting Commands (Must Know)

Top 100 Linux Troubleshooting Commands (Must Know)

6
Comments
4 min read
1 of 100 Projects: Create a Simple Yet Eye-Catching Web Page!

1 of 100 Projects: Create a Simple Yet Eye-Catching Web Page!

8
Comments
1 min read
I made my own Programming Language - Headache

I made my own Programming Language - Headache

1
Comments
3 min read
Why I Believe Lombok Should Be Discarded from Java Projects

Why I Believe Lombok Should Be Discarded from Java Projects

Comments
7 min read
A button who avoid your mouse 🏃‍♂️

A button who avoid your mouse 🏃‍♂️

1
Comments
1 min read
15 Linux commands I’ve used most recently and love in general

15 Linux commands I’ve used most recently and love in general

Comments
8 min read
Boost Team Collaboration Efficiency: 10 Best Visual Collaboration Tools of 2024 You Should Have

Boost Team Collaboration Efficiency: 10 Best Visual Collaboration Tools of 2024 You Should Have

6
Comments 1
8 min read
How Developers Destroy Brain Health

How Developers Destroy Brain Health

314
Comments 45
5 min read
What Are Design Tokens and Why Should We Use Them?

What Are Design Tokens and Why Should We Use Them?

Comments
5 min read
How to Implement Singly Linked List in JavaScript

How to Implement Singly Linked List in JavaScript

6
Comments
5 min read
The Design-Dev Divide: Bridging the Gap for Better Collaboration

The Design-Dev Divide: Bridging the Gap for Better Collaboration

5
Comments
9 min read
loading...